    Man I’m not gonna get ahead of myself but it’s been greatly refreshing as a fan to see the basketball Detroit is displaying right now. Jennings is MUCH more effective and I really attribute that mostly to Jodie Meeks being out there and being a LETHAL 3 point threat. With Josh gone the ball can just move and his replacements aren’t necessarily better but our offense desperately needed that spacing. I honestly like Smith but he really is a fringe starter on the correct team but he was not worth what we paid him and it would of been too difficult to adjust his role so drastically while making 13.5 MILL. Now we can pretty much limit Drummond to P&R’s and posting up Monroe when we need a bucket. I’m also encouraged at the way KCP I finding ways to cut and get to the basket. His mid range has improved this year as well. Monroe has also been freed with Smith’s waiving to pass the ball from the block to cutters which the Pistons executed a few time in SA last night. One thing I was/have been disappointed in Anthony Tolliver. I think Stan thought he’d be a stretch energy guy but he’s been off and looked un-athletic since joining the team. I realize he chose to pick him up so he probably wants to make good use of him out there but I’d honestly rather have Jerebko or Singler out there in his place. I actually feel bad for Jerebko. He’s been very solid offensively this year and I’ve been happy with his rebounding efforts. I realize he can be late on defensive rotations and even looks lost on that end but I’d take his athleticism and size over Tolliver right now because JJ has been on from 3 which will only space the floor even more. Otherwise I’ve loved what I’ve seen from everyone and I hope they keep it up because I’ve been dying to have a real TEAM in Detroit and that’s what it looks like we have. PLAYOFFS!?!?!?
